Publication number: 20240141214Abstract: The present invention relates to a polymeric composition comprising a first polymer component C being selected from TFE/PAVE polymers comprising a small amount of chlorinated monomers selected from chlorotrifluoroethylene and dichlorodifluoroethylene and a second optional polymer component D being selected from TFE/PAVE polymers and being free from chlorine. The polymeric composition of the invention is characterized in that it has a total Cl content of from 0.01 to 0.25% by weight. The composition of the invention has very good adhesion on metals and plastics despite a very low total level of chlorine.Type: ApplicationFiled: January 17, 2022Publication date: May 2, 2024Applicant: SOLVAY SPECIALTY POLYMERS ITALY S.P.A.Inventors: Alessio Marrani, Liubov Chernysheva, Mattia Bassi

Patent number: 10533064Abstract: The invention pertains to peroxide-curable fluoroelastomers for the oil and gas industry, including explosive decompression, and which can be easily processed to yield cured parts in standard machineries at reasonable throughput rates, said fluoroelastomers comprising: recurring units derived from vinylidene fluoride (VDF); recurring units derived from hexafluoropropylene (HFP); recurring units derived from at least one bis-olefin [bis-olefin (OF)] having general formula: wherein R1, R2, R3, R4, R5 and R6, equal or different from each other, are H, a halogen, or a C1-C5 optionally halogenated group, possibly comprising one or more oxygen group; Z is a linear or branched C1-C18 optionally halogenated alkylene or cycloalkylene radical, optionally containing oxygen atoms, or a (per)fluoropolyoxyalkylene radical; and iodine or bromine cure-sites; said fluoroelastomers further possessing a Mooney viscosity (ML) of at least 85 MU (1+10@121° C.), when measured according to ASTM D1646.Type: GrantFiled: October 7, 2011Date of Patent: January 14, 2020Assignee: SOLVAY SPECIALTY POLYMERS ITALY S.P.A.Inventors: Marco Apostolo, Liubov Chernysheva

Patent number: 10030087Abstract: The invention pertains to a process for manufacturing a fluoroelastomer [fluoroelastomer (A)] having a heat of fusion of less than 5 J/g as measured by ASTM D-3418-08, said method comprising emulsion polymerizing vinylidene fluoride (VDF) in the presence of at least one additional fluorinated monomer, in an aqueous polymerization medium, said method comprising polymerizing VDF and said additional fluorinated monomer(s) in the presence of a redox radical initiator system comprising: —at least one organic oxidizing agent [agent (O)]; —at least one organic reducing agent [agent (R)]; wherein agent (O) is fed to said polymerization medium separately from agent (R), so that agent (O) comes in contact with agent (R) exclusively in said polymerization medium comprising VDF and optional additional monomer(s), to fluoroelastomers having low amount of chain defects and low amount of polar end groups, notably obtainable from said process, and to curable compositions therefrom.Type: GrantFiled: May 2, 2012Date of Patent: July 24, 2018Assignee: SOLVAY SPECIALTY POLYMERS ITALY S.P.A.Inventors: Liubov Chernysheva, Bradley Lane Kent, Giovanni Comino, Valeriy Kapelyushko
